What you'll do

Our goal is to have customers put us first, across all our brands. One of the keys to achieving and sustaining this is building and maintaining lean systems and end-to-end processes. In this exciting opportunity, you'll play a critical role in this strategic focus towards "Operational Excellence". You will deliver this by keeping a keen eye on operational alerts and monitoring of incidents with our respective partner teams. In the event of incidents you will be facilitating and supporting the fastest possible response to Major Incidents, through adherence to controls and practices resulting in resolution and prevention.

  • Monitor operational alerts and controls with our partner teams with a focus on preventing / containing incidents from becoming Major.
  • Raise, control and manage the resolution of Major Incidents for IT. To facilitate the fastest possible response to Major Incidents.
  • Working from the Business Operations Centre, MIMs are rostered on site at Norwest on a 24X7 basis
  • Escalates Major Incidents to appropriate levels of management if they are not resolved within expected timeframe
  • Provide timely, accurate and quality communication status and service reporting of IT service incidents and impacts to the business
  • Ensure that the work logs of all Major Incidents are updated with key progress items, activities and actions
  • Liaise with the all providers, stakeholders and information consumers to ensure that the Major incident management process and conduct meets requirements
  • Run and Deliver Post-Incident review and assessment, documentation preparation and Problem Management
  • Participate in ensuring service transition Operational building blocks are delivered as part of transition of new or updated services to the Production environment.

What you'll bring

  • Demonstrable knowledge of Incident, Problem & Change Management processes (ideally within an enterprise environment)

  • You will have exceptional communication skills, a passion to drive incident Prevention, containment or resolution time to a minimum and you work well under pressure.

  • You will also be proficient in the use of PC, Chromebook, technologies and monitoring Incident-oriented applications (Splunk, AppDynamics, CA-SDM, MessageNet etc) and office automation tools - MS and Google applications.

  • Sound judgement and ability assess multiple conflicting and occasionally ambiguous information sources to reach correct conclusions and courses of action for Incident Management conduct and escalation

  • Excellent attention to detail, quality and control

We are a 24/7 dedicated shift operation and you will be rostered onsite at Norwest
